element中table的selection-change监听改变的那条数据的下标

复制代码
<el-table  ref="table" :loading="loading" :data="tableData" @selection-change="handleSelectionChange"></el-table>

当绑定方法selection-change,当选择项发生变化时会触发该事件

复制代码
 // 多选框选中数据
        handleSelectionChange(selection) {
            console.log(selection,'selection')
        },

可以获得到选中行的所有信息,

当想要得到选中信息在原表格数据中的下标时,可变相在获取表格数据中添加每条数据的下标信息,这样在选中某条时就可以得到它在原来数据中排老几

复制代码
this.tableData.forEach((item,i)=>{
                item.index = i+1
 })

在勾选打印时,就会得到index下标

相关推荐
2401_878454531 小时前
js的复习(一)
开发语言·javascript·ecmascript
旺仔老馒头.1 小时前
【C++】类和对象(二)
开发语言·c++·后端·类和对象
等故意1 小时前
C# 工业视觉上位机开发心得分享
开发语言·数码相机·c#·视觉检测
广师大-Wzx1 小时前
JavaWeb:后端部分
java·开发语言·spring·servlet·tomcat·maven·mybatis
机器学习之心1 小时前
基于CPO-VMD冠豪猪优化优化变分模态分解与最小包络熵的自适应变分模态分解方法,附MATLAB代码
开发语言·matlab·cpo-vmd·冠豪猪优化优化变分模态分解
lly2024061 小时前
Font Awesome 文件类型图标
开发语言
QH_ShareHub1 小时前
从 R 到 Python:数据科学生态的“双语”对照手册
开发语言·python·r语言
zhangjw341 小时前
第9篇:Java集合框架入门,List详解:ArrayList与LinkedList底层彻底吃透
java·开发语言·list
报错小能手1 小时前
Swift经典面试题汇总
开发语言·ios·swift
得一录1 小时前
TradingAgents金融股票分析的最小实现
开发语言·数据库·人工智能·python